Reserve Ratio
The portion of depositors' balances that banks must have on hand as cash, a regulatory requirement meant to ensure bank stability and liquidity.
Total Deposits
The sum of all money that is deposited in a bank's accounts by its customers.
Commercial Banks
Depository institutions that historically made short-term loans primarily to businesses.
Loans
Borrowed sums of money that need to be repaid with interest over a predetermined period.
